How to Select a Market Research Company for your Business in Saudi Arabia?

Saudi Arabia’s economy is undergoing one of the fastest transformations globally, driven by the Kingdom’s strategic Vision 2030 roadmap. With massive investments exceeding $1 trillion into mega- and giga-projects like NEOM, Qiddiya, Red Sea Global, ROSHN, and Diriyah Gate, the country is setting the stage for a diversified, innovation-led growth model. According to IMF projections, Saudi Arabia is expected to post a 4.4% GDP growth rate in 2026, reinforcing its status as the Middle East’s economic powerhouse.

In this environment of rapid expansion and diversification, the demand for accurate, culturally nuanced, and strategically valuable market intelligence has never been higher. As sectors such as tourism, retail, fintech, clean energy, e-commerce, real estate, and advanced technology evolve, businesses require more than basic surveys or data dashboards—they need holistic, real-time, and hyper-local insights that guide smart decisions.

And this is precisely where trusted Saudi Arabia market research companies in 2026 become mission-critical.

Why Trust Matters More Than Ever in 2026

Saudi Arabia’s business landscape is shaped by several transformative forces:

  • New data protection laws (PDPL) that require strict compliance in consumer data collection and opinion research.
  • Digital transformation backed by the Kingdom’s digital government strategy, accelerating mobile-first and AI-enabled data gathering.
  • Cultural nuances across regions like Riyadh, Jeddah, Dammam, Mecca, and Medina, which significantly influence consumer sentiment and purchasing behavior.
  • Global investor influx, which demands reliable, unbiased, and ethically collected market data.

In a market as dynamic as Saudi Arabia’s, not all research firms are created equal. Some excel in AI analytics, others in ethnographic research, consumer insights, or sector-specific studies, while only a handful offer specialized Vision 2030-aligned advisory.

Trends Shaping Market Research in Saudi Arabia for 2026

1. GenAI-Powered Insights

With rapid AI adoption, companies now turn to GenAI models to analyze millions of data points—from consumer sentiment to real-time retail behavior. Firms like NielsenIQ and whetstonez are leading this shift.

2. The Rise of ESG-Focused Research

As Vision 2030 prioritizes sustainability, demand increases for:

  • Environmental impact assessments
  • Consumer perceptions of sustainable brands
  • Corporate responsibility benchmarking

4b is already ahead in ESG-driven research.

3. Mobile-First Data Collection

Saudi Arabia’s 99% smartphone penetration makes mobile-based surveys, sentiment monitoring, and app-based data collection more efficient than ever. Inputsify is a top player here.

4. Cross-Border GCC Collaboration

Increasing integration between UAE–KSA–Qatar–Bahrain markets is creating shared datasets and regional benchmarking, improving market forecasting accuracy.

5. Hyper-Localization of Research

Brands need insights tailored to:

  • Riyadh’s corporate culture
  • Jeddah’s lifestyle-driven dynamics
  • Dammam’s industrial identity
  • Mecca/Medina’s tourism ecosystem

Firms like Room 11 and C&O excel in cultural localization.

FAQ Section

1. What industries benefit most from market research in 2026?

Top sectors include FMCG, tourism, retail, fintech, energy, healthcare, and real estate, all growing under Vision 2030.

2. Are international research firms reliable in Saudi Arabia?

Yes—firms like IMARC Group and NielsenIQ are trusted globally, but partnering with firms with strong KSA presence is crucial.

3. What is the PDPL and why does it matter?

Saudi Arabia’s Personal Data Protection Law governs how consumer data is collected and used. Compliance is essential for any market research project in 2026.

4. How do I choose between local and global market research firms?

Local firms offer cultural depth, while global firms offer advanced analytics. Many companies choose a hybrid approach.
